Women’s History Month
Women's History Month - is an annual declared month that highlights the contributions of women to events in history and contemporary society.The theme for 2024 celebrates “Women Who Advocate for Equity, Diversity and Inclusion.” The theme recognizes women throughout the country who understand that, for a positive future, we need to eliminate bias and discrimination entirely from our lives and institutions.This coincides with International Womens Day which takes place on the 8 March 2024 - A day dedicated to celebrating the achievements of women globally and advocating for gender equality across all sectors. The theme for 2024 is #InspireInclusion to collectively forge a more inclusive world for women. https://www.internationalwomensday.com/

Ramadan
Ramadan (Muslim)- (Could start a day before or day later as depdendent on the sighting of the moon). The start of a sacred month in Islam where fasting from dawn to sunset, reflection, and community are emphasized.

Easter Day
Easter Day (Christianity - Some Orthodox – 5 May) - celebrate the resurrection of Jesus three days after his death by crucifixion. This is a public holiday in the UK.

Eid Al Fitr
Eid Al Fitr (Muslim- although may change 1 day before or after) is on the first day of the month of Shawwal (Islamic Calendar) and marks the end of Ramadan (month long fasting) and the beginning of a feast that breaks the fast.
